> Different versions of the Rockchip VDEC IP exists and one way they can
> differ is what decoding formats are supported.
>
> Add a variant implementation in order to support flagging different
> capabilities.

> diff --git a/drivers/media/platform/rockchip/rkvdec/rkvdec.c
> b/drivers/media/platform/rockchip/rkvdec/rkvdec.c
> index cfb326600a2d..e7b9dfc2d1ab 100644
> --- a/drivers/media/platform/rockchip/rkvdec/rkvdec.c
> +++ b/drivers/media/platform/rockchip/rkvdec/rkvdec.c
> @@ -14,6 +14,7 @@
> #include <linux/iommu.h>
> #include <linux/module.h>
> #include <linux/of.h>
> +#include <linux/of_device.h>
> #include <linux/platform_device.h>
> #include <linux/pm.h>
> #include <linux/pm_runtime.h>
> @@ -327,6 +328,7 @@ static const struct rkvdec_coded_fmt_desc
> rkvdec_coded_fmts[] = {
> .ops = &rkvdec_hevc_fmt_ops,
> .num_decoded_fmts = ARRAY_SIZE(rkvdec_hevc_decoded_fmts),
> .decoded_fmts = rkvdec_hevc_decoded_fmts,
> + .capability = RKVDEC_CAPABILITY_HEVC,
> },
> {
> .fourcc = V4L2_PIX_FMT_H264_SLICE,
> @@ -343,6 +345,7 @@ static const struct rkvdec_coded_fmt_desc
> rkvdec_coded_fmts[] = {
> .num_decoded_fmts = ARRAY_SIZE(rkvdec_h264_decoded_fmts),
> .decoded_fmts = rkvdec_h264_decoded_fmts,
> .subsystem_flags = VB2_V4L2_FL_SUPPORTS_M2M_HOLD_CAPTURE_BUF,
> + .capability = RKVDEC_CAPABILITY_H264,
> },
> {
> .fourcc = V4L2_PIX_FMT_VP9_FRAME,
> @@ -358,6 +361,7 @@ static const struct rkvdec_coded_fmt_desc
> rkvdec_coded_fmts[] = {
> .ops = &rkvdec_vp9_fmt_ops,
> .num_decoded_fmts = ARRAY_SIZE(rkvdec_vp9_decoded_fmts),
> .decoded_fmts = rkvdec_vp9_decoded_fmts,
> + .capability = RKVDEC_CAPABILITY_VP9,
> }
> };
>
> @@ -1187,8 +1191,17 @@ static void rkvdec_watchdog_func(struct work_struct
> *work)
> }
> }
>
> +static const struct rkvdec_variant rk3399_rkvdec_variant = {
> + .capabilities = RKVDEC_CAPABILITY_HEVC |
> + RKVDEC_CAPABILITY_H264 |
> + RKVDEC_CAPABILITY_VP9,
> +};
> +
> static const struct of_device_id of_rkvdec_match[] = {
> - { .compatible = "rockchip,rk3399-vdec" },
> + {
> + .compatible = "rockchip,rk3399-vdec",
> + .data = &rk3399_rkvdec_variant,
> + },
> { /* sentinel */ }
> };
> MODULE_DEVICE_TABLE(of, of_rkvdec_match);
> @@ -1199,16 +1212,22 @@ static const char * const rkvdec_clk_names[] = {
>
> static int rkvdec_probe(struct platform_device *pdev)
> {
> + const struct rkvdec_variant *variant;
> struct rkvdec_dev *rkvdec;
> unsigned int i;
> int ret, irq;
>
> + variant = of_device_get_match_data(&pdev->dev);
> + if (!variant)
> + return -EINVAL;
> +
> rkvdec = devm_kzalloc(&pdev->dev, sizeof(*rkvdec), GFP_KERNEL);
> if (!rkvdec)
> return -ENOMEM;
>
> platform_set_drvdata(pdev, rkvdec);
> rkvdec->dev = &pdev->dev;
> + rkvdec->capabilities = variant->capabilities;
> mutex_init(&rkvdec->vdev_lock);
> INIT_DELAYED_WORK(&rkvdec->watchdog_work, rkvdec_watchdog_func);
>
> diff --git a/drivers/media/platform/rockchip/rkvdec/rkvdec.h
> b/drivers/media/platform/rockchip/rkvdec/rkvdec.h
> index c062c5c5bbb2..8e1f8548eae4 100644
> --- a/drivers/media/platform/rockchip/rkvdec/rkvdec.h
> +++ b/drivers/media/platform/rockchip/rkvdec/rkvdec.h
> @@ -22,6 +22,10 @@
> #include <media/videobuf2-core.h>
> #include <media/videobuf2-dma-contig.h>
>
> +#define RKVDEC_CAPABILITY_HEVC BIT(0)
> +#define RKVDEC_CAPABILITY_H264 BIT(1)
> +#define RKVDEC_CAPABILITY_VP9 BIT(2)
> +
> struct rkvdec_ctx;
>
> struct rkvdec_ctrl_desc {
> @@ -63,6 +67,10 @@ vb2_to_rkvdec_decoded_buf(struct vb2_buffer *buf)
> base.vb.vb2_buf);
> }
>
> +struct rkvdec_variant {
> + unsigned int capabilities;
> +};
> +
> struct rkvdec_coded_fmt_ops {
> int (*adjust_fmt)(struct rkvdec_ctx *ctx,
> struct v4l2_format *f);
> @@ -98,6 +106,7 @@ struct rkvdec_coded_fmt_desc {
> unsigned int num_decoded_fmts;
> const struct rkvdec_decoded_fmt_desc *decoded_fmts;
> u32 subsystem_flags;
> + unsigned int capability;
> };
>
> struct rkvdec_dev {
> @@ -111,6 +120,7 @@ struct rkvdec_dev {
> struct mutex vdev_lock; /* serializes ioctls */
> struct delayed_work watchdog_work;
> struct iommu_domain *empty_domain;
> + unsigned int capabilities;
> };
>
> struct rkvdec_ctx {
